17048468771 has 2 divisors, whose sum is σ = 17048468772. Its totient is φ = 17048468770.
The previous prime is 17048468753. The next prime is 17048468783. The reversal of 17048468771 is 17786484071.
It is a strong prime.
It is a cyclic number.
It is not a de Polignac number, because 17048468771 - 230 = 15974726947 is a prime.
It is not a weakly prime, because it can be changed into another prime (17048468741) by changing a digit.
It is a polite number, since it can be written as a sum of consecutive naturals, namely, 8524234385 + 8524234386.
It is an arithmetic number, because the mean of its divisors is an integer number (8524234386).
Almost surely, 217048468771 is an apocalyptic number.
17048468771 is a deficient number, since it is larger than the sum of its proper divisors (1).
17048468771 is an equidigital number, since it uses as much as digits as its factorization.
17048468771 is an evil number, because the sum of its binary digits is even.
The product of its (nonzero) digits is 2107392, while the sum is 53.
The spelling of 17048468771 in words is "seventeen billion, forty-eight million, four hundred sixty-eight thousand, seven hundred seventy-one".
